DescriptionRectangular covered storage basket with a rectangular rim. The rim is single wrapped and double reinforced, with half-round interior and exterior reinforcement. The warp splints are medium width, and the weft splints are medium to wide. The base is openwork. Swabbing with a wash, possibly reddish-brown, may have been used on the warp splints. Unit designs, including chains, are colored with Spanish brown in oil. The basket interior is lined with paper.
